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Some clients need /remote.php/webdav or /dav/ appended to api URL to work #151

Open
spollard opened this issue Aug 2, 2022 · 2 comments

Comments

@spollard
Copy link

spollard commented Aug 2, 2022

I just tried connecting my Nautilus (file manager) to a davros grain via webdav. The Server Name provided on the Clients tab looks like https://api-43d8ad9c4cc255113b03bcd7b919c772.sandstorm.stephentpollard.com/. When I copied that, changed the https to davs, and put it into my nautilus, and copied over the credentials, it still did not connect.

I remembered '/remote.php/webdav' from the client side code and decided to append that to the url provided. That worked like a charm.

I think there should be a mention on the client tab that says to try appending remote.php/webdav to your url if you're having trouble connecting. Perhaps the owncloud/nextcloud clients automatically append that, but not all clients do.

@spollard
Copy link
Author

spollard commented Aug 2, 2022

I just discovered that appending /dav/ to the url provided works better.

Appending remote.php/webdav to the url allows connecting but causes other issues, specifically moves fail.

@spollard spollard changed the title Some clients need /remote.php/webdav appended to URL to work Some clients need /remote.php/webdav or /dav/ appended to URL to work Aug 3, 2022
@spollard spollard changed the title Some clients need /remote.php/webdav or /dav/ appended to URL to work Some clients need /remote.php/webdav or /dav/ appended to api URL to work Aug 3, 2022
@jdougan
Copy link

jdougan commented Dec 15, 2022

I'm seeing the same issue using WinSCP as the dav client. I suspect that #104 is the same problem.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ants